How Does Google Cloud Spanner Redefine Real-Time Analytics?

How Does Google Cloud Spanner Redefine Real-Time Analytics?

In today’s fast-paced digital landscape, where every second counts in making data-driven decisions, the ability to analyze live operational information without delay has become a critical need for businesses across industries. Google Cloud Spanner, with its newly introduced columnar engine, steps into this arena as a transformative force, promising to shatter the traditional barriers between transactional and analytical data processing. This innovation allows companies to run complex queries on real-time data with unprecedented speed, eliminating the need for separate systems that often lead to inefficiencies and higher costs. Imagine a world where financial institutions detect fraud patterns as transactions happen, or e-commerce platforms adjust marketing strategies based on customer behavior in the blink of an eye. Spanner’s latest advancement makes this not just possible, but practical, setting a new standard for what real-time analytics can achieve in a competitive market.

The buzz surrounding this technology isn’t just hype; it’s rooted in tangible benefits that address long-standing challenges in database management. With the potential to deliver query performance up to 40 times faster, Spanner is catching the attention of developers and enterprise leaders alike. Beyond speed, the cost savings from consolidating data systems into a single, powerful platform could be a game-changer for organizations managing vast data environments. As this feature rolls out in its preview phase, the industry watches closely, eager to see how it performs under real-world pressures while anticipating future integrations that could further amplify its impact.

The Technology Behind the Transformation

Breaking Down the OLTP-OLAP Divide

The historical separation between online transaction processing (OLTP) and online analytical processing (OLAP) has long plagued businesses striving for efficiency in data handling. OLTP systems excel at managing high-speed transactions, such as processing payments, while OLAP systems are built for deep, complex queries over large datasets, like generating business reports. Traditionally, organizations have had to maintain separate databases for each, often relying on cumbersome extract, transform, load (ETL) processes to move data between them, introducing delays and costs. Google Cloud Spanner’s columnar engine tackles this divide head-on by integrating both capabilities into a single system. This hybrid approach, often referred to as hybrid transactional/analytical processing (HTAP), allows analytical queries to run directly on live operational data without compromising transactional performance, streamlining workflows significantly.

This breakthrough is more than just a technical fix; it represents a shift in how enterprises can approach data management. By eliminating the need for data duplication and the associated latency, Spanner ensures that insights are derived from the most current information available. For industries where timing is everything, such as retail or logistics, this means decisions can be made based on what’s happening right now, not hours or days ago. The columnar engine’s design prioritizes efficiency, enabling businesses to rethink their data strategies without the burden of maintaining multiple, disconnected systems. This convergence of workloads not only saves time but also reduces the complexity that often hinders scalability in growing organizations.

Dual-Storage Innovation

At the heart of Spanner’s ability to redefine analytics lies its dual-storage mechanism, a sophisticated blend of row-based and columnar storage formats. Row-based storage is ideal for transactional workloads, ensuring quick updates and retrievals during high-frequency operations like order processing. In contrast, the columnar format is optimized for analytical tasks, enabling rapid scans, aggregations, and joins across vast datasets through compression and vectorized processing. Spanner seamlessly manages both formats within the same database, allowing data to serve dual purposes without performance trade-offs. A background compaction process converts row-based data into columnar format without interrupting ongoing transactions, ensuring that operations remain smooth even under heavy analytical loads.

This dual-storage approach is a technical marvel that prioritizes user experience by minimizing disruption. Unlike older systems where switching between workloads could cause latency spikes, Spanner’s background processes handle the heavy lifting invisibly, maintaining consistency and speed. This is particularly valuable for global enterprises that require uninterrupted access to data across distributed environments. The ability to support planet-scale operations with strong consistency further sets this technology apart, making it a reliable choice for businesses with complex, geographically dispersed data needs. As a result, Spanner not only enhances performance but also builds trust in its capacity to handle mission-critical applications without faltering.

Performance and Practical Impact

Unmatched Speed for Real-Time Insights

One of the most striking features of Google Cloud Spanner’s columnar engine is its ability to execute analytical queries up to 40 times faster than traditional systems, often reducing processing times from seconds or minutes to mere milliseconds. This dramatic improvement stems from the engine’s optimized design for tasks like data aggregation and large-scale joins, which are common in analytics. For industries reliant on immediate insights, such as financial services tracking suspicious transactions for fraud detection, this speed translates into a competitive edge. Retail and e-commerce sectors also stand to benefit, as they can analyze customer behavior patterns in real time to tailor promotions or adjust inventory, ensuring they stay ahead of market trends with precision.

Beyond the raw numbers, this speed reshapes how businesses interact with their data on a practical level. Decision-making processes that once required waiting for batch updates or overnight reports can now happen instantaneously, empowering teams to act swiftly in dynamic environments. Consider a scenario where a sudden spike in online orders demands instant supply chain adjustments; Spanner’s rapid query capabilities make such responsiveness possible. This isn’t just about faster reports—it’s about enabling a level of agility that can redefine operational strategies. As more companies adopt data-driven approaches, the ability to access real-time insights without delay becomes not just an advantage, but a necessity for staying relevant.

Simplifying Operations and Cutting Costs

Another compelling aspect of Spanner’s innovation is its potential to reduce infrastructure costs by as much as 50% through the unification of transactional and analytical workloads. In traditional setups, maintaining separate systems for OLTP and OLAP often leads to data silos, requiring expensive duplication and synchronization efforts. Spanner eliminates this overhead by handling both types of processing within a single platform, cutting down on the need for additional hardware, software licenses, and maintenance. For large-scale enterprises managing sprawling data environments, this consolidation can result in significant savings, freeing up resources for other strategic investments while simplifying IT architectures.

The operational simplicity that comes with this unified approach cannot be overstated. By reducing the complexity of data pipelines and minimizing the points of failure inherent in multi-system setups, Spanner lowers the risk of errors and enhances overall reliability. This is particularly beneficial for organizations with limited IT budgets or those looking to scale without exponentially increasing expenses. Furthermore, the streamlined system makes it easier for development teams to build and maintain applications, as they no longer need specialized skills for disparate database technologies. In an era where efficiency drives profitability, Spanner’s cost-effective model offers a practical solution that aligns with the financial goals of modern businesses.

Industry Reception and Future Outlook

Enthusiasm with a Side of Caution

The industry response to Spanner’s columnar engine has been overwhelmingly positive, with developers and tech enthusiasts expressing awe at its performance during early preview tests. Social media platforms and tech forums are abuzz with descriptions of “face-melting” query speeds, reflecting genuine excitement about the potential to transform real-time analytics. Businesses operating at a global scale see particular promise in Spanner’s ability to handle planet-scale workloads with strong consistency, a feature that aligns with the growing demand for seamless, distributed data solutions. This enthusiasm underscores a broader recognition that uniting transactional and analytical processing could mark a turning point in database technology, setting a new benchmark for what enterprises can expect from cloud platforms.

However, this excitement is tempered by a pragmatic outlook on the challenges of adoption, especially given the technology’s current preview status. Industry observers note the importance of rigorous testing in high-traffic production environments to ensure stability under stress. There’s also a call for careful schema design to fully leverage the columnar engine’s benefits, as suboptimal configurations could diminish performance gains. While confidence in Google Cloud’s track record for reliable updates bolsters trust, the consensus is clear: potential users must approach implementation with a balance of optimism and caution, ensuring thorough evaluation before full deployment. This measured perspective highlights the maturity of the tech community in assessing groundbreaking innovations.

A Vision for Tomorrow

Looking to the horizon, Spanner’s columnar engine appears poised to evolve in ways that could further cement its role as a leader in data management. Hints of integration with advanced tools like Google’s Vertex AI suggest a future where real-time analytics could seamlessly feed into predictive models, enabling AI-driven decision-making at scale. Such capabilities would be invaluable for sectors like healthcare, where anticipating patient trends, or manufacturing, where optimizing supply chains, could save lives or millions in costs. This potential alignment with broader data ecosystems reflects an industry-wide push toward holistic solutions that break down barriers between data types and applications, positioning Spanner at the forefront of this transformative wave.

Moreover, as adoption of the columnar engine grows, ongoing refinements and user feedback are expected to enhance its functionality, addressing any initial limitations observed during the preview phase. The prospect of deeper integrations with other cloud services and specialized analytics tools could unlock even more use cases, from enhanced data visualization to automated anomaly detection. For enterprises aiming to stay ahead in a data-centric world, keeping an eye on Spanner’s development trajectory will be crucial. Its ability to adapt and innovate suggests a lasting impact on how real-time insights are harnessed, promising a future where data isn’t just managed, but actively drives strategic success.

Subscribe to our weekly news digest.

Join now and become a part of our fast-growing community.

Invalid Email Address
Thanks for Subscribing!
We'll be sending you our best soon!
Something went wrong, please try again later